Manhunt launched for samurai sword attack suspect with sex crime conviction after party assault: sheriff
A manhunt is underway in California for Jonathan Bays, who allegedly attacked someone with a samurai-style sword during a drug-fueled party, causing serious injuries. Bays, a transient with a prior conviction for sexual battery of a minor, fled the scene and is considered armed and dangerous. Authorities are using helicopters and K-9 units to locate him.
